Security Without the Guesswork

Most data leaks don’t come from hackers — they come from people who simply have access to things they shouldn’t.
RBAC fixes that by defining who can do what from the start. Instead of granting permissions one by one, access is tied to a person’s role.
An HR specialist, for instance, can view employee requests but can’t edit payroll data; an IT admin can configure systems but can’t see private HR files. Everyone sees what they need — nothing more, nothing less.

Growing Without Losing Control

As teams expand, manual permission management turns messy fast. RBAC scales naturally:
New hires get the right access on day one; role changes happen in seconds; offboarding is clean and safe.
It’s less about policing users and more about building a secure structure that moves with the business.
